A Twilio Conversation Relay integration that uses the AG-UI protocol (v0.0.43) to communicate with backend AI systems. Build voice assistants that work with any AG-UI-compatible backend.
Phone Call → Twilio → ConversationRelay → WebSocket → TwilioAgent → AG-UI Protocol → Backend Agent
| Component | Role |
|---|---|
| TwilioAgent | Translates between Twilio's WebSocket protocol and AG-UI events |
| HttpAgent | AG-UI client for connecting to HTTP/SSE backends with Bearer token auth |
| AG-UI Protocol | Standardized event-based protocol for agent communication (v0.0.43) |
- Real-time voice conversations via Twilio
- Streaming responses with TTS-optimized buffering
- Interrupt handling (user can interrupt mid-response)
- Bearer token authentication for AG-UI backend
- Configurable conversation modes (stateful/stateless)
- Works with any AG-UI 0.0.43-compatible backend
- Deployable to Railway or any Node.js hosting platform
- Full AG-UI 0.0.43 event coverage (text, tool, run lifecycle, state)

Twilio sends three message types over WebSocket:
setup- Initialize the session with a call IDprompt- User's spoken text (speech-to-text result)interrupt- User interrupted the assistant mid-response
Twilio expects responses as:
{ "type": "text", "token": "Hello ", "last": false }
{ "type": "text", "token": "", "last": true }The TwilioAgent handles all AG-UI 0.0.43 event types using the EventType enum:
Text message events:
TEXT_MESSAGE_START/TEXT_MESSAGE_CONTENT/TEXT_MESSAGE_END- Streaming patternTEXT_MESSAGE_CHUNK- Self-contained message (auto-transformed to streaming pattern)
Tool events:
TOOL_CALL_START/TOOL_CALL_ARGS/TOOL_CALL_END/TOOL_CALL_CHUNK/TOOL_CALL_RESULT
Run lifecycle events:
RUN_STARTED/RUN_FINISHED/RUN_ERROR/STEP_STARTED/STEP_FINISHED
State events:
STATE_SNAPSHOT/STATE_DELTA/MESSAGES_SNAPSHOT
Small text chunks are buffered to prevent TTS engine stuttering:
- Deltas accumulate in an output buffer
- Buffer flushes when it reaches
MIN_CHUNK_SIZE(default 50 chars) or hits a sentence boundary (.!?;:) - Remaining buffer always flushes on message end
The AGUI_BEARER_TOKEN is sent as Authorization: Bearer <token> with all requests. The HttpAgent.clone() method preserves headers, so per-call agent instances inherit authentication automatically.
Stateful (default): Maintains full conversation history. Sends complete message thread with each request. Provides full context to the backend.
Stateless: Sends only the current user message. Backend must handle context externally (e.g., via threadId). Set STATEFUL=false to enable.
Your backend must:
- Accept
RunAgentInputrequests (validated againstRunAgentInputSchema) - Return AG-UI events via Server-Sent Events (SSE)
- Accept
Authorization: Bearer <token>header - Be compatible with AG-UI protocol v0.0.43
